Taliaferro Richard Collins
(April 24, 1934 – March 14, 2024)
Graveside services will be held at 11:00 am on Saturday, March 16, 2024, at the Salem Baptist Church Cemetery in Collins for Taliaferro Richard Collins, 89 of Collins, who passed away on Thursday, March 14, 2024, at his residence in Collins, MS.
Brother Adam Parker will officiate at the services with interment to follow in the Salem Baptist Church Cemetery in Collins. Billy M. King-Colonial Chapel Funeral Home in Collins will be in charge of the arrangements.
Pallbearers will be family members and friends.
Richard retired from the United States National Guard after thirty years of honorable service. He enjoyed flying airplanes with his brother in his younger years. Richard was a loving husband, father, grandfather, great-grandfather, brother and friend to all who knew him, and he will be dearly missed.
He was preceded in death by his parents, Tell Collins and Annie McDonald Collins; one sister, Muriel Collins Stewart and one granddaughter, Blakely Coleman.
Survivors include his wife of seventy-two years, Elouise Sullivan Collins of Collins, MS; one son, Ricky Collins of Collins; two daughters, Pam Collins Mixon (Todd) of Sumrall and Kathy Collins of Hattiesburg, three brothers, James Ray Collins, Harlan Collins and Hascal Collins all of Collins; one grandson, Greg Engle of Sumrall; three granddaughters, Jill Mixon Bryars (Paul) of Fairhope, AL, Emily Collins of Memphis, TN and Katie Coleman of Austin, TX.
